Comparing Fees and Costs
When comparing Gold IRA options, understanding the fee structures is crucial. Secure Money Reserve and Augusta Precious Metals offer competitive pricing, but their fee structures differ.
Secure Money Reserve typically charges a one-time setup fee and an annual account maintenance fee. Augusta Precious Metals offers a more transparent pricing model, which includes no management fees for the first year and competitive storage fees.
